Chapter 3450: House Purchase Troubles

As long as you buy a house, you can live there for a long time. If you don’t have a house, you need to pay a stay fee. After paying the stay fee for a few years, it will be enough to buy a house.

Nan Weiyue was afraid of being bullied, so she asked Leng Xiaoyao to go with her. Leng Xiaoyao had nothing else to do, so he accompanied Nan Weiyue.

They were unfamiliar with the place, so they went directly to the housing management office.

In Longgu City, houses cannot be bought and sold privately. Anyone who needs to sell a house must register with the Housing Authority, and anyone who wants to buy a house must also go to the Housing Authority to check it out.

This is also the unspoken rule of the Housing Management Office, because there is a fee for viewing a house, and the commission for one day is one silver coin.

One silver coin is almost one month's salary for an ordinary person.

Moreover, it is only easy for monks to buy a house. It is difficult for ordinary people to buy a house. Moreover, ordinary people cannot live in the city and have to live in the periphery.

Yes, although Guiyun Continent is a world of cultivators, it is not populated entirely by cultivators. There are also many ordinary people. It’s just that the differences between ordinary people and cultivators are huge.

Nan Weiyue is a cultivator, and is at the peak of the foundation-building stage, which is considered a pretty good level of cultivation. So the Housing Management Office was naturally very enthusiastic when they entertained Nan Weiyue.

However, they did not sense any cultivation aura from Leng Xiaoyao, so the staff explained in advance: "I don't know how many people this lady is buying a house for! Only cultivators are eligible to live in the city, so if this lady comes along, I'm afraid you won't be able to buy a house in the city."

Hearing this, Leng Xiaoyao immediately released his pressure to prove that he was also a cultivator.

When the staff felt Leng Xiaoyao's pressure, they knew that she was also a cultivator.

As for why he couldn't sense her cultivation, there was a magical weapon that could block cultivation, so he thought that Leng Xiaoyao must have some magical weapon on her that could block cultivation, so he didn't say anything more.

Then, the staff of the Housing Management Office recommended three courtyards to Nan Weiyue according to her request. All of them were located in the urban area and the prices ranged from eighty to one hundred gold pieces.

Nan Weiyue was just not as favored as Nan Weiyu in the Nan family, but the family never treated her harshly, so they gave her a lot of money and resources.

In addition, she had her mother's dowry, so she had thousands of gold and tens of thousands of silver.

Ten pieces of silver are equal to one piece of gold, so all together, Nan Weiyue has more than two thousand pieces of gold.

The middle-class wealthy families in Dragon Bone City are no more than this.

As long as this gold is not wasted, it will be enough for Nan Weiyue to spend for three hundred years!

The staff of the Housing Management Office took Nan Weiyue and others to see the yard. At first, Nan Weiyue thought it was too shabby and thought it would need to be renovated if they bought it.

The second one is acceptable, but there are also some unsatisfactory aspects.

When it came to the third one, Nan Weiyue liked it because the house was built only a few years ago and was basically new.

A front yard, a main room, a side hall and a kitchen.

There is also a backyard and then three bedrooms.

It's spacious enough for two people, but not too big.

There are many flowers and plants planted in the backyard, which is very exquisite.

This yard would cost one hundred gold pieces, and Nan Weiyue decided to take it without saying a word.

Then the group returned to the housing management office again, and the staff went to find the homeowner and quickly completed the procedures.

However, just when they finished the formalities, a man came in with a menacing look. It was the mother of the homeowner.

"Song Ping, did you sell the house?" asked the homeowner's mother, Mrs. Li.

"Yes!" Song Ping said calmly, but his expression was lacking in warmth when facing this so-called mother.

"Didn't I tell you to give the house to your brother for his marriage? Why did you sell it? You have to return it to me." Li said angrily. If she hadn't had someone keeping an eye on her, she wouldn't have known that Song Ping had actually sold the house. She was so mad that she almost died.

"Oh!" Song Ping showed sarcasm when mentioning this matter: "Why should my house be used for my brother's wedding? Besides, this is not just my house, half of it belongs to my wife!"

"But Chuan'er is your brother. Are you so heartless that you would not help your brother when he is in trouble?" Li said, using moral blackmail as a clear example.

"If Song Chuan was my brother from the same mother, I would naturally try my best to help him, but Song Chuan is not here. He is just the son of you and my father." Song Ping said. It was extremely ironic. The way this family of the Song family eats is really ugly.

"You..." Li was angry: "But he is also your brother who is related to you by blood."

I don’t think there is anything wrong with asking for Song Ping’s house. His wife is dead anyway, so it would be better for him to give up the house and let Song Chuan get married!

"No matter how related we are by blood, he is just a younger brother, not a son. I have my own son to raise, and I will need money to marry a wife in the future. Why should I ignore my own son and take care of your son? Besides, you have your own house, so why should you ask me to give up my house? Just because you like me? I don't owe you anything." Song Ping said angrily.

"You, you, you..." Li was so angry that she couldn't speak.

After everyone knew what happened, they looked at Li with contempt.

"So she's the stepmother! No wonder she wants to take the house from the original wife's son!"

"I'm afraid they're not only stealing the house, they're also stealing the man!"

"That makes sense. After you've robbed the man, you're still trying to rob the house. How shameless!"

"If you had any dignity, you wouldn't have robbed it."

“…”

Everyone was right. Li had kidnapped Song Ping's father.

Although it was common to have three wives and four concubines in Guiyun Continent, Li was unwilling to be a concubine, so she designed to cause the divorce between Song Ping's mother and Song Ping's father.

Therefore, Song Ping's relationship with the Song family has been very bad over the years. But Li is a shameless person. She always suppressed him in his early years, and now she plays the emotional card when she needs him. It is simply ridiculous.

Li was extremely embarrassed by what everyone said, but she did not back down: "I don't care, you can't sell the house. If you really want to sell it, then give me the money from the sale. Otherwise, I will go to the house and make trouble every day."

Song Ping is at the peak of the Foundation Establishment Stage, so no one in the Song family dares to attack him directly, so they can only use other means.

Hearing this, Nan Weiyue decided not to stand by and watch. She walked out and directly released her pressure on Li: "I have already paid the money and completed the formalities. The house is mine. If you dare to come to my house and make trouble, I will not be polite."

Although Li was also a cultivator, he was only in the initial stage of foundation building. Of course, he could not withstand the pressure from Nan Weiyue who was at the peak of foundation building, so his face turned pale instantly.

Nan Weiyue thought that was enough, and when she saw that she was about to be unable to bear it, she withdrew her pressure.
